Children: Jill born Jan 12, 1996 | Re: Randomness | | I think it is a good show from a human interest perspective. Those are real people, not individuals looking to break into show business.
The only aspect of the show that I don't like is that it misleading to think people in general can loose so much weight so fast. On the show they are disappointed when they don't loose 5lbs+ per week. In the real world loosing 1lbs-2lbs per week over 1 year is excellent and far more healthy than loosing 100lbs in 4 months with the high risk of gaining it all back over the next 8 months. |

One of my biggest pet peeves is when parents entertain their children so constantly that they do not learn to think independently. It is important they learn to problem-solve, or use their imaginiation. This is the same logic that I use when she comes to ask me how to spell a word. I won't tell her. I will ask her to do it. If she gets it wrong, then I help her. But imagine - if I tell her every time, why would she bother to think about it herself?
